- Graphics rendering (the visuals you see on screen)
- Physics simulations (how objects move and interact)
- Audio (sound effects and music)
- Scripting (the "brain" of the game that makes things happen)
- Artificial Intelligence (those sneaky NPCs that know how to outsmart you)
In short, game engines are like the robust foundation of a house. They allow developers to focus on the creative aspects of gameplay rather than reinventing the wheel for every new project.

What makes it so appealing? The sheer versatility. Unity’s real-time 3D rendering capabilities make it perfect for creating immersive AR environments. Plus, its extensive asset store means developers can download pre-made models, textures, and even scripts to speed up the development process.
Unreal Engine also offers Blueprints, a visual scripting system that lets developers create game logic without even touching code. Imagine building a house without needing to hammer a single nail—that’s what Blueprints feel like.
